Analysis

In 2019, enrolment in tertiary education, all programmes, male in Lower middle income stood at 31.27 million number. That is the highest value across all 50 years on record.

The figure is up 1.3% on the previous year and up 44.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, enrolment in tertiary education, all programmes, male in Lower middle income peaked at 31.27 million number in 2019 and was at its lowest, 3.57 million number, in 1970.

Lower middle income ranks 11th of 45 groups on this measure, in the top quarter.

The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1970s 4.39 million number 3.57 million number 5.24 million number 10
1980s 6.50 million number 5.44 million number 7.22 million number 10
1990s 8.49 million number 7.25 million number 11.43 million number 10
2000s 16.29 million number 12.46 million number 21.69 million number 10
2010s 28.68 million number 23.45 million number 31.27 million number 10
